Output cf31d25dda32d083a9543aaa4a9c2a2dbde491fd3c470664ceada2c00d7c19dc:0

value
1598402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1a49d1521d92db86a198fd44a9475df888959f OP_EQUAL
address
3A61ajoQFwM1FVSVyhee12jkUrEGeeEqx8
transaction
cf31d25dda32d083a9543aaa4a9c2a2dbde491fd3c470664ceada2c00d7c19dc
confirmations
259892
spent
true